From 1 January 2021, freedom of movement between the UK and the EU will end. The UK will introduce a new points based immigration system that will treat all applicants equally, regardless of where they come from. For the first-time EU workers (except for Irish citizens) moving to the UK to work after the end of this year will have to apply for a work visa – supported by a sponsoring employer – before travel.  The cessation of the freedom of movement of people between the UK and the EU will have implications for businesses who have globally mobile employees. There will also be changes to the social security rules as current agreements are based on EU law.
